Skip to content

Commit ab5556e

Browse files
committed
chore: update generated package.jsons
1 parent 692b52e commit ab5556e

File tree

3 files changed

+22
-9
lines changed

3 files changed

+22
-9
lines changed

lib/new-package.js

Lines changed: 8 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-305,6 +305,7 @@ ElmjutsuDumMyM0DuL3.elm
305305
const licenseArgs = options.forTests ? '--name "Test User" --year 2020' : '';
306306
try {
307307
childProcess.execSync(
308+
// TODO(@lishaduck): Evaluate calling the API instead.
308309
`npx license ${license} --projectName "${authorName}/${packageName}" ${licenseArgs}`,
309310
{
310311
cwd: dir,
@@ -441,6 +442,7 @@ elm-review --template ${authorName}/${packageName}/example
441442
function packageJson(options, packageName) {
442443
return {
443444
name: packageName,
445+
private: true,
444446
scripts: {
445447
test: 'npm-run-all --print-name --silent --sequential test:make test:format test:run test:review test:package',
446448
'test:make': 'elm make --docs=docs.json',
@@ -455,11 +457,14 @@ function packageJson(options, packageName) {
455457
'update-examples': 'node maintenance/update-examples-from-preview.js',
456458
postinstall: 'elm-tooling install'
457459
},
458-
dependencies: {
460+
engines: {
461+
node: '>=14.21.3'
462+
},
463+
devDependencies: {
459464
'elm-doc-preview': '^5.0.5',
460465
'elm-review': `^${options.packageJsonVersion}`,
461-
'elm-test': '^0.19.1-revision10',
462-
'elm-tooling': '^1.13.1',
466+
'elm-test': '^0.19.1-revision12',
467+
'elm-tooling': '^1.15.1',
463468
'fs-extra': '^9.0.0',
464469
glob: '^9.3.1',
465470
'npm-run-all': '^4.1.5'

test/run-snapshots/elm-review-something-for-new-rule/package.json

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
{
22
"name": "elm-review-something",
3+
"private": true,
34
"scripts": {
45
"test": "npm-run-all --print-name --silent --sequential test:make test:format test:run test:review test:package",
56
"test:make": "elm make --docs=docs.json",
@@ -13,11 +14,14 @@
1314
"update-examples": "node maintenance/update-examples-from-preview.js",
1415
"postinstall": "elm-tooling install"
1516
},
16-
"dependencies": {
17+
"engines": {
18+
"node": ">=14.21.3"
19+
},
20+
"devDependencies": {
1721
"elm-doc-preview": "^5.0.5",
1822
"elm-review": "^2.12.0",
19-
"elm-test": "^0.19.1-revision10",
20-
"elm-tooling": "^1.13.1",
23+
"elm-test": "^0.19.1-revision12",
24+
"elm-tooling": "^1.15.1",
2125
"fs-extra": "^9.0.0",
2226
"glob": "^9.3.1",
2327
"npm-run-all": "^4.1.5"

test/run-snapshots/elm-review-something/package.json

Lines changed: 7 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
{
22
"name": "elm-review-something",
3+
"private": true,
34
"scripts": {
45
"test": "npm-run-all --print-name --silent --sequential test:make test:format test:run test:review test:package",
56
"test:make": "elm make --docs=docs.json",
@@ -13,11 +14,14 @@
1314
"update-examples": "node maintenance/update-examples-from-preview.js",
1415
"postinstall": "elm-tooling install"
1516
},
16-
"dependencies": {
17+
"engines": {
18+
"node": ">=14.21.3"
19+
},
20+
"devDependencies": {
1721
"elm-doc-preview": "^5.0.5",
1822
"elm-review": "^2.12.0",
19-
"elm-test": "^0.19.1-revision10",
20-
"elm-tooling": "^1.13.1",
23+
"elm-test": "^0.19.1-revision12",
24+
"elm-tooling": "^1.15.1",
2125
"fs-extra": "^9.0.0",
2226
"glob": "^9.3.1",
2327
"npm-run-all": "^4.1.5"

0 commit comments

Comments
 (0)